OTHER RECORDING FUNCTIONS
Assigning Functions to the [
̇] and [̈]
Keys
A “key customization” feature lets you configure the [
̇]
and [
̈] keys so they change camera settings whenever
they are pressed in the REC mode. After you configure the
[
̇] and [̈] keys, you can change the setting assigned to
them without going through the menu screen.
1.
In the REC mode, press [MENU].
2.
Select the “REC” tab, select “L/R Key”, and
then press [
̈].
3.
Use [
̆] and [̄] to select the setting you
want, and then press [SET].
NOTE
• The initial default setting is “REC Mode”.
